Baljits Hospitality Group operates Indian fine-dining rooms in Oslo. Multiple concepts, one family setting the standard — family hospitality in Norway since 1982, with New Delhi established in 1985.

Baljit Singh Padda did not enter hospitality from the outside. He grew up inside it — on the floor, in the kitchen, beside his father Gurdial Singh, learning service as a rhythm before it became a business. Today his work is less about opening restaurants and more about building rooms people remember.
He leads a large hospitality team across several Oslo venues, working with property and hospitality partners on long-horizon openings. The group is privately owned and reinvests in new rooms, training and the people who run them.
